Oracle中获取系统时间前一天的函数为sysdate - interval '1' day
来源:学生作业帮 编辑:搜搜考试网作业帮 分类:综合作业 时间:2024/06/14 16:18:34
Oracle中获取系统时间前一天的函数为sysdate - interval '1' day
Oracle中获取系统时间前一天的函数为sysdate - interval '1' day
现在有一个语句to_date('0827’,’mm/dd’) 我想把语句里面的时间换成系统时间的前一天 ,该如何整合呢?
Oracle中获取系统时间前一天的函数为sysdate - interval '1' day
现在有一个语句to_date('0827’,’mm/dd’) 我想把语句里面的时间换成系统时间的前一天 ,该如何整合呢?
![Oracle中获取系统时间前一天的函数为sysdate - interval '1' day](/uploads/image/z/15942929-41-9.jpg?t=Oracle%E4%B8%AD%E8%8E%B7%E5%8F%96%E7%B3%BB%E7%BB%9F%E6%97%B6%E9%97%B4%E5%89%8D%E4%B8%80%E5%A4%A9%E7%9A%84%E5%87%BD%E6%95%B0%E4%B8%BAsysdate+-+interval+%271%27+day)
你需要的是一个什么类型?如果是日期格式,那么:to_date(to_char(sysdate–1,'dd'),'mm/dd').如果是字符串,那就去掉前面的to_date
再问: 那如果想要得到系统时间前一天的8点整 该如何写语句呢?
再问: 那如果想要得到系统时间前一天的8点整 该如何写语句呢?
再答: select to_date(to_char(sysdate - 1, 'yyyy-mm-dd') || ' 08:00:00',
'yyyy-mm-dd HH24:mi:ss') as yestday
from dual;
再问: 确实可行,用CONCAT 函数也可以实现,感谢!
再问: 那如果想要得到系统时间前一天的8点整 该如何写语句呢?
再问: 那如果想要得到系统时间前一天的8点整 该如何写语句呢?
再答: select to_date(to_char(sysdate - 1, 'yyyy-mm-dd') || ' 08:00:00',
'yyyy-mm-dd HH24:mi:ss') as yestday
from dual;
再问: 确实可行,用CONCAT 函数也可以实现,感谢!
oracle里sysdate-trunc(sysdate)函数得出的值是什么意思
oracle中trunc(sysdate-1)是什么意思
oracle怎么获取去年的1月1日
oracle trunc函数 没法精确到小时 select trunc(sysdate,'hh') from dual
oracle的问题 trunc((t.goods_tg_endtime - sysdate)*24*60,0) 得出是距
oracle中decode函数的应用问题.
oracle 中 substr函数的问题
Oracle的substr()函数
Oracle中如何的decode函数的使用
Oracle数据库中:创建一个函数sum_odd( ),用于计算1~n之间的所有奇数之和
oracle问题:v_run_duration := round((sysdate - v_sysdate) * 24
oracle一对多数据获取随机一个的问题